<Econ> Germany Apr IFO Business Expectations Index Falls to 83.3, Hits Over 2-1/2-Year Low and Misses Forecasts

Germany's Ifo Institute reported that the IFO Business Climate Index fell to 84.4 in April from a downwardly revised 86.3 previously, marking the lowest level since May 2020 and below market expectations of 85.7.

The IFO Current Assessment Index declined to 85.4 in April from 86.7 previously, missing market forecasts of 86.2.

The IFO Business Expectations Index dropped to 83.3 in April from a downwardly revised 85.9 previously, the lowest since August 2023 and below market expectations of 85.5.

IFO President Clemens Fuest said Germany is facing the risk of stagflation. He noted that it would not be accurate to say the economy is already in recession, but this will depend on future developments in the Gulf conflict. Companies have turned more pessimistic about the coming months, and Germanys economy has been severely impacted by the war involving Iran. (da/u)
